Output 27d051692cbfc4d8b0a793fe245d915b333afd25922017b3e7cac23bee4d6e1d:0

value
134757
script pubkey
OP_0 OP_PUSHBYTES_20 ed12993f3568ce75ea7becbe7294cb0833c9688a
address
bc1qa5ffj0e4dr88t6nmajl899xtpqeuj6y2ez9lry
transaction
27d051692cbfc4d8b0a793fe245d915b333afd25922017b3e7cac23bee4d6e1d